the laquer is coming off in a few places on the lip whats the best way of removing the laquer? nitromorse? and just be carefull not to get it on the wheel itself? or sand paper? or what? obviously when its off i can polish it up so its nice and shiney again

 

anyone done this before?

onless you know what you are doing leave it till the experts I have been refurbing the edges of mine with lots of fine wet and dry paper then lots of poilishing and buffing but mine has no lacquer and after 7 evenings I have 2 alloys done and they look great but as I said if your metal work skills are not up to scratch leave it or you will mess them up.
